Overview of Coconino Rim Road Dispersed Camping
Camping is not permitted in the national park, which you must drive through to access the national forest camping area. Please use the coordinates provided and be sure to enter the national forest about 3/4 past the cattle guard from Highway 64.
Accessibility is not guaranteed, always scout ahead before driving down dirt roads. Learn more: Boondocking 101.

As stated in other reviews the road from the pavement to the cattle guard is a challenge but doable if you go slow. We have a 25’ bumper pull behind a crew cab truck. We also saw much larger toy haulers and Class As so I think anyone could make it. I would not attempt this road in wet weather. You do have to go through the National Park gates and that is expensive unless you have an annual or lifetime pass.
There are lots of sites to choose from and they are well separated. It is really peaceful aside from the helicopter tour traffic out of Tusayan which occurs sporadically. It is super dark at night and easy access to the Grand Canyon trails etc.
This spot is less than 3 hours from home and we will come back here for quick getaways.

My wife and I are from Colorado, and we arrived here pulling our 38 foot bumper pull RV and the scenery was amazing. We went back in roughly a mile almost to the second cattleguard and it was very peaceful. We found a location with an open area large enough to get clear satellite signal so our Starlink worked perfectly also, although we did have it on a flag pole.
And yes the road from the paved road to the cattleguard is quite rough, but if you go about 5 miles an hour it is very doable. It doesn’t take that long and after that the roads are much better. I will try to post a photo showing how the rough section looks with my headlights highlighting the dips.
